Title :
VLBI collimation-tower technique for time-delay studies of a large ground-station communications antenna

Abstract :
A need for an accurate but inexpensive method for measuring time delays of large ground antennas for very long baseline interferometry (VLBI) applications motivated the development of the collimation-tower technique described. Supporting analytical work that was performed primarily to verify time-delay measurement results obtained for a large antenna when the transmitter was at a collimation distance of 1/25 of the usual 2D^{2}/\\lambda far-field criterion is discussed. Comparisons of theoretical and experimental results are given.
